Output 367f0ae94e5305f19b0615de583a6ba9039693254d64591b690b2ae167dc55bb:0

value
180829
script pubkey
OP_0 OP_PUSHBYTES_20 868fb4ac9e449006149d1c0d309d60be5bdb9972
address
tb1qs68mfty7gjgqv9yarsxnp8tqhedahxtju0xh7w
transaction
367f0ae94e5305f19b0615de583a6ba9039693254d64591b690b2ae167dc55bb
confirmations
60561
spent
true